WitrynaThe IMO Weather Criterion is a familiar hurdle to be overcome by designers of international passenger vessels. With the introduction of EC Directive 98/18, the criterion is applicable to domestic passenger ships on seagoing voyages. Witryna2.2 Modified weather criterion Weather criterion has been widely applied since the IMO adopted it as Res. A. 562 in 1985. This criterion was originally developed as Japan’s domestic standard and then the roll equation used in the USSR’s standard was partly incorporated into it.
